RADARTOPIX.COM, based on the crawled content, is not a typical SaaS or enterprise software product. Instead, it appears to be a French-language knowledge site focused on radar, RF, antennas, and digital imaging. The pages include many article titles and links to online calculators, covering topics such as frequency-to-wavelength conversion, return loss to VSWR, noise figure, near field/far field, microstrip lines, power dividers, attenuators, radar resolution, AESA/PESA, and more.
Its core value lies in knowledge lookup and basic engineering calculations. For users learning radar fundamentals, RF parameter conversions, and the basics of antenna and microwave design, the site can serve as a lightweight reference tool. The content also explains concepts such as coherent/non-coherent integration, radar range resolution, and Doppler resolution. Its strengths are broad topic coverage and a large number of radar/RF calculators, making it suitable for quickly looking up concepts, performing basic conversions, or supporting study. The articles are organized around specific questions and are search-friendly. Its weaknesses are that content quality and sources are not sufficiently explained in the crawled text, while enterprise service capabilities are almost entirely absent. The main language is French, which may be inconvenient for Chinese engineering teams. There is also no information about security compliance, SLA, or support channels.
It is better suited to individual learners, entry-level radar/RF engineers, and technical users who need to calculate parameters on an ad hoc basis.
